If you want to lose one or two pounds or simply get into shape, you must seriously consider finding a private coach in your neighborhood. There are many benefits of exercising under the observation of qualified pro. But if you're in the process of finding a private trainer in your neighborhood, it is very important to understand that the qualifications and experience of the individual you're going to hire are equally and far more important than your commitment and persistence.

Finding a private trainer in your neighborhood may be the best investment you have ever made or a great loss of time and money. Clearly, you have to know what to ask a trainer before hiring them. As an example, you have to know what references and experience they have, what they do to maintain and increase their qualifications, are they going to devise you a special work-out routine and how often are they going to change it and such like.
